Tip To prevent these Dedicated Media Buttons from being pressed accidently, you can use your phone's KeyGuard feature to lock them. To activate and deactivate the KeyGuard feature, press and hold the Smart Key and the Volume Button. For more information on the KeyGuard feature, see "KeyGuard" on page 63. 23. Charger/Accessory Jack allows you to connect the phone charger on optional USB cable. CAUTION! Inserting an accessory into the incorrect jack may damage the phone. Viewing the Display Screen Your phone's display screen provides information about your phone's status and options. This list identifies some of the symbols you'll see on your phone's display screen: Tip To view a complete list of your phone's icons and descriptions, press S > Settings/Tools > Settings > Phone Info > Icon Glossary. indicates your current signal strength. (The more lines you have, the stronger your signal.) indicates your phone cannot find a signal. indicates you are "roaming" off the Sprint National Network. Direct Connect services are unavailable while roaming. (steady) indicates Bluetooth is active; (flashing) indicates phone is in discovery mode. indicates Bluetooth is connected. indicates that the TTY option is on. indicates speakerphone is on. indicates voice recognition is active. indicates your phone is set to ring for incoming calls. indicates that your ringer is turned off and the vibrate option is not enabled.
